Comic Con is coming to the world's largest country -- and for comic fans there, it's about time.

Convention company ReedPOP announced Wednesday morning that it was expanding it's line of annual comic conventions with the launching of Shanghai Comic Convention. Scheduled to take place May 16 and 17, Shanghai Comic Convention will take place at the Shanghai Convention & Exhibition Center of International Sourcing.

“China is a massive frontier for ReedPOP, a huge market and boundless community of fans that we are eager and enthusiastic to build events for,” said Lance Fensterman, Global Senior Vice President of ReedPOP, in the announcement. “This is a huge opportunity for the millions of fans in the country who haven’t experienced a ReedPOP event and we can’t wait to see how they respond. Geekdom is a universal language and we’re sure that the Chinese people will celebrate fan culture in their own unique and amazing ways.”

ReedPOP entered the comic convention market in 2006 with the launch of New York Comic Con, and quickly expanded with C2E2 in Chicago. ReedPOP recently acquired Seattle's Emerald City Comic Con, and had eight other annual conventions including ones planned in Mumbia, Delhi, Australia and Paris.
